Does Chinese Food Have Onion?

Onions: Like garlic and scallions, onions are used in a wide variety of Chinese dishes, and stir-fries in particular.

Is there onion in Chinese food?

While onions are used in Chinese cooking, especially in western Chinese dishes like shrimp fried rice, most dishes you find in China use other onion/allium varieties found on this page like the big onion or大葱, dà cōng, Chinese chives, or scallions.

What cuisine does not use onion?

The Jain cuisine is completely lacto-vegetarian and also excludes root and underground vegetables such as potato, garlic, onion etc., to prevent injuring small insects and microorganisms; and also to prevent the entire plant getting uprooted and killed. It is practised by Jain ascetics and lay Jains.

What are Chinese onions called?

Allium chinense (also known as Chinese onion, Chinese scallion, glittering chive, Japanese scallion, Kiangsi scallion, and Oriental onion) is an edible species of Allium, native to China, and cultivated in many other countries. Its close relatives include the onion, shallot, leek, chive, and garlic.

What are aromatics in Chinese cooking?

Chinese aromatics is equivalent to the French mirepoix which is the flavor base to all dishes. The Chinese aromatics consist of garlic, ginger and scallions which are very aromatic (pleasant smelling) when fried in oil. The scallions can be substituted with shallots and leeks for a different flavor profile.

What are the 4 main styles of Chinese cuisine?

There are two major classifications of Chinese cuisines based on geographical locations and cooking styles. First up are those termed the Four Major Cuisines: Lu cuisine from Shandong province; Chuan cuisine from Sichuan; Yue cuisine from Guangdong; and Su cuisine from Jiangsu.

Why is Chinese chicken so soft?

Ever notice how the chicken in stir fries at your favourite Chinese restaurant is incredibly tender? It’s because they tenderise chicken using a simple method called Velveting Chicken using baking soda. It’s a quick and easy method that any home cook can do, and can also be used for beef.
